Output c279ef689311bac1d7c1c93ff6ac21a6f4c30b77d2d7b64a1804f9b07bbf7b2d:17

value
932425829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8be5a99129952836778b988ef9c97cda8ea6d1 OP_EQUAL
address
3MtSrAG8VEo5NnvwA46cFk43cWY8ubrxmJ
transaction
c279ef689311bac1d7c1c93ff6ac21a6f4c30b77d2d7b64a1804f9b07bbf7b2d
confirmations
291803
spent
true